We always bring our bikes, and use those and the internal buses to get around. We've never rented a golf cart. They look like fun, but we're usually not in the campground enough to justify $50 a day to rent one. We love riding our bikes through the campground and use them to go to the pool, trading post, etc. If we're going to the settlement or outpost to catch a boat or bus to the parks, we'll usually take the internal bus rather than leave our bikes there.
